Simple-Scada forum

Simple-Scada 2 => Ваши вопросы => Тема начата: George от 12 Октября 2017, 18:02:50

Название: MySQL не пишет тренды...
Отправлено: George от 12 Октября 2017, 18:02:50
Добрый день.
Вроде-бы все настроено по мануалу...
Скада MySQL-сервер видит и базу на сервере создает...
В клиенте имена заведенных трендов есть...
А вот в поле, где должны быть графики этих трендов - ничего нет (пусто)
Пробовал и под пользователем root и под другим (со всеми правами) - увы   :(
Подскажите, где рыть.. ???

Спасибо.
Название: Re: MySQL не пишет тренды...
Отправлено: Simple_Scada от 13 Октября 2017, 09:29:38
Здравствуйте!

У переменных, которые выводятся в тренды включена архивация (https://simple-scada.com/help/manual/index.html?variable-new.html#var_archive)(см. скриншот во вложении)?
Название: Re: MySQL не пишет тренды...
Отправлено: George от 13 Октября 2017, 14:58:01
Спасибо за ответ, но...
Архивация у переменных отключена
Прилагаю пару скриншотов...

Название: Re: MySQL не пишет тренды...
Отправлено: Simple-Scada от 13 Октября 2017, 16:51:15
А должна быть включена, иначе в БД данные не попадут и отображать в трендах будет просто нечего, что и происходит в Вашем случае. Включите архивацию у тех переменных тренды которых нужно просматривать. Типы архивации подробно описаны здесь (https://simple-scada.com/help/manual/variable-new.html).
Название: Re: MySQL не пишет тренды...
Отправлено: George от 13 Октября 2017, 18:10:52
Спасибо.., все именно так...
Затупил.., был не прав...   :-[
Название: Re: MySQL не пишет тренды...
Отправлено: Yurlov от 06 Декабря 2017, 12:50:33
Добрый день, коллеги.
У меня тоже непонятная ситуация с трендами.
Значения с ОРС выводит, графики реального времени строит, а вот временные тренды нет.
БД настроена, Editor пишет, что связь установлена, в самой WB БД видна, таблицы создаются.
В самой SCADA архивация настроена как по времени, так и по изменению.
Ради чистоты эксперимента даже комбинированный оставил - итог один: показания не пишутся.

в чем может быть еще причина? может надо в самой БД еще таблицу настраивать?
Заранее благодарю за ответ.
Название: Re: MySQL не пишет тренды...
Отправлено: Simple-Scada от 06 Декабря 2017, 13:03:07
Здравствуйте.

Временные тренды не связаны с БД и архивными данными. Они хранятся только в оперативной памяти клиента и будут работать даже для переменных с отключенной архивацией. Для создания временных трендов достаточно вывести на мнемосхему компонент "Временные тренды", выделить его и перейти на свойство "Тренды". В открывшейся доп. панели создать нужное кол-во трендов, задать их цвет и связать каждый временный тренд с нужной переменной (см. скрин во вложении). У каждого временного тренда есть свойство "Видимый". Убедитесь что это свойство включено, иначе временный тренд не отобразится.
Название: Re: MySQL не пишет тренды...
Отправлено: Yurlov от 06 Декабря 2017, 22:35:11
Спасибо за информацию, но я не правильно выразился.
Под временными трендами имел ввиду как раз архивные тренды.
С временными трендами вопросов нет, там действительно все просто.
Архивные тренды настраивал согласно документации и вопросам по форуму, но результат отрицательный.
Указаны теги с OPC Keepware V5, значения архивируются в меню архив, согласование с БД есть, а вот графика нет.

Чуть позже выложу скрины...
Название: Re: MySQL не пишет тренды...
Отправлено: Simple_Scada от 07 Декабря 2017, 10:08:02
Здравствуйте!

При создании переменной на вкладке "Архив (https://simple-scada.com/help/manual/variable-new.html)" указываются параметры архивации переменной. Список трендов формируется через пункт меню "Проект -> Тренды (https://simple-scada.com/help/manual/editor-trends.html)"(см. скриншот во вложении):

1. Создайте новую группу;
2. Добавьте в группу необходимое количество трендов;
3. Выделите тренд;
4. Свяжите тренд с нужной переменной. У переменной должна быть включена архивация, иначе тренд не будет отображаться.
Название: Re: MySQL не пишет тренды...
Отправлено: Yurlov от 07 Декабря 2017, 11:35:45
Добрый день.
в моем проекте все именно так и выполнено(см. вложения к предыдущему письму).
Но запись не идет.
У меня демо версия на 64 тега, возможно ли ограничение по записи архивных трендов?
Название: Re: MySQL не пишет тренды...
Отправлено: Simple-Scada от 07 Декабря 2017, 11:38:02
Здравствуйте.

Вышлите проект для проверки на support@simple-scada.com.

Цитировать
У меня демо версия на 64 тега, возможно ли ограничение по записи архивных трендов?
Нет, в демо-версии нет такого ограничения.
Название: Re: MySQL не пишет тренды...
Отправлено: Simple-Scada от 07 Декабря 2017, 12:06:03
Yurlov, перейдите в меню "Проект" - "Настройки" - "База данных" и измените имя БД, чтобы в ней не было пробелов. Сейчас у Вас имя БД "Local instance MySQL57". Можно переименовать в "Local_instance_MySQL57", чтобы убрать пробелы, или дать любое другое имя, например "my_database".
Название: Re: MySQL не пишет тренды...
Отправлено: Yurlov от 07 Декабря 2017, 13:24:49
Убрал пробелы и все поехало...
Спасибо за оперативную помощь.